You can easily make your present key you use to unlock your truck work for the locking glove box latch you got at the wreckers
First, take note of the position the tumbler is in
unlocked
locked
Two tabs hold the tumbler in place. Spread the tabs apart and the tumbler with fall out
Tumbler removed. Do not take apart the latch, no need to
tumbler showing the "fingers"
tumbler shown without the key in the lock, "fingers" are Proud
tumbler shown with key in lock, "fingers" are Flush with barrel
"fingers" that you need to re arrange to suit your key. Just pull out with your hand, there will also be a small spring for each spot, total of 5. Start with the first spot and put a "finger" in the hole with the spring and then insert your key to see how the action is. If it Does Not pull the "finger" flush to the barrel, try a different "finger". Repeat for each hole till your done. When your key is inserted, All "fingers" will be pulled in flush allowing the tumbler to rotate 180 degrees, locking the glove box door
and your done!!
